Lewis Hamilton: Bahrain will be 'one of the hardest races for us in some time'

A downbeat Lewis Hamilton said the Bahrain Grand Prix will be 'one of the hardest races for us in some time' following a disappointing qualifying session. The Brit was only able to reach fourth on the grid – out-paced by the Scuderia Ferrari‘s of Sebastian Vettel and Kimi Raikkonen, and Mercedes AMG Petronas Motorsport team-mate Valtteri Bottas – and will start the race in ninth due to a five-place gearbox penalty.
